Output 03c4f9ab023e87d2d764a768ce926301f8e9bc6564074e3e2bc70435e16b96c6:8

value
12996483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87ca5b6843edc34ac4c3294c552926317c936946 OP_EQUAL
address
MLH9sLoixiHh4sXcjSs78bBL8AgjTNKg9E
transaction
03c4f9ab023e87d2d764a768ce926301f8e9bc6564074e3e2bc70435e16b96c6
spent
true